Density Standards Facility
TUV NEL has established an enviable track record for the measurement of accurate and traceable values of density for the metering of high-value products in the oil & gas and petrochemical industries and for critical metering applications in the aerospace and process industries.
Measurements are made using the National Primary Standard facilities for the density of liquids and gases at elevated pressures. The facilities utilize the magnetic-suspension technique developed by Ruhr-University of Bochum and employ either a single-sinker technique for liquid measurements or a dual-sinker technique for gas measurements. The uncertainties in the measured densities are 0.01% for liquids and 0.02% for gases.
All measurements of density are traceable to the UK's primary standards of mass, length and temperature.
Services Offered:
- Reference-quality measurement of density of liquids in the temperature range -40 to 150°C at pressures up to 30 MPa.
- Reference-quality measurement of density of pure gases and gas mixtures in the temperature range -40 to 150°C at pressures from 1.2 to 30 MPa.
